About This Color Palette

Here’s a color palette based on your request for neutrals and a ROYGBIV-inspired cool-muted-deep color scheme.

 <Cool Muted Deep ROYGBIV>
1. Neutral Gray - 
                            
                            #B0B3B8
                         - A soft, balanced gray that serves as a perfect neutral backdrop.
2. Deep Indigo - 
                            
                            #4B2C91
                         - A muted, rich indigo that adds depth and sophistication.
3. Cool Teal - 
                            
                            #007A8E
                         - A calming teal with a cool undertone, offering a serene vibe.
4. Muted Olive - 
                            
                            #4A6E4D
                         - A subdued olive green that provides an earthy touch.
5. Dusty Rose - 
                            
                            #C8A6B8
                         - A soft, muted rose that adds warmth without being overwhelming.
6. Deep Blue - 
                            
                            #003B5C
                         - A deep, rich blue that creates a strong visual anchor.
7. Soft Lavender - 
                            
                            #E2D3E5
                         - A gentle lavender that brings a light, airy quality to the palette.

This color palette combines neutral tones with cool, muted versions of the ROYGBIV spectrum, creating a cohesive and sophisticated look. It balances warmth and coolness, making it versatile for various design applications.

Simulate how your palette appears to users with different types of color vision deficiencies. Approximately 8% of men and 0.5% of women have some form of color blindness.

Original Palette

Protanopia

Red-blind (approx. 1% of men)

Deuteranopia

Green-blind (approx. 1% of men)

Tritanopia

Blue-blind (very rare)

Achromatopsia

Total color blindness (monochromacy)

Understanding WCAG Scores

Normal Text

  • AA requires 4.5:1 ratio
  • AAA requires 7.0:1 ratio

Large Text (18pt+ or 14pt+ bold)

  • AA requires 3.0:1 ratio
  • AAA requires 4.5:1 ratio
